技术文摘
技术选型的方法——是否要视情况而定
2024-12-31 17:55:07 小编
技术选型的方法——是否要视情况而定
在当今科技飞速发展的时代,技术选型对于项目的成功与否起着至关重要的作用。然而,是否有一种固定不变的技术选型方法呢?答案是否定的,技术选型往往需要视具体情况而定。
项目的需求是决定技术选型的关键因素。不同的项目有着不同的功能要求和性能指标。例如,一个对实时性要求极高的金融交易系统,可能需要选择低延迟、高并发处理能力强的技术框架,如某些高性能的分布式计算框架。而对于一个简单的企业内部管理系统,可能更注重功能的实用性和易用性,选择传统的成熟技术就能够满足需求。
团队的技术能力和经验也会影响技术选型。如果团队成员对某种技术非常熟悉,并且有丰富的实践经验,那么选择这种技术可以提高开发效率,降低项目风险。相反,如果团队缺乏相关技术的经验,强行选择一种陌生的技术,可能会导致开发过程中遇到各种问题,影响项目进度。
项目的预算和时间限制也是需要考虑的因素。一些先进的技术可能需要投入更多的资金用于购买许可证、培训团队等,同时开发周期也可能较长。如果项目预算有限且时间紧迫,那么选择一些成熟、稳定且易于上手的技术可能更为合适。
另外,技术的发展趋势也不能忽视。选择具有良好发展前景的技术,可以使项目在未来的升级和扩展中更加容易。但这并不意味着要盲目追求新技术,还需要结合项目的实际情况进行权衡。
技术选型没有一种放之四海而皆准的方法。在进行技术选型时,需要综合考虑项目需求、团队能力、预算时间以及技术发展趋势等多方面的因素,视具体情况做出合理的选择。只有这样,才能确保所选技术能够满足项目的要求,为项目的成功实施提供有力的支持。
- SQL 如何动态统计多个城市的结果状态
- 关联数据库表查询中,怎样防止QueryRunner返回的内部类为null
- 为何使用数据库游标处理海量数据至关重要
- 怎样运用动态 SQL 语句统计各地市的结果状态
- Linux 环境中 MySQL 登录报错的排查与解决方法
- MySQL查询语句因括号不匹配报错如何解决
- QueryRunner 获取内部类数据的方法
- MySQL 5.7.35 启动失败:配置 `lower_case_table_name=1` 却提示参数错误的原因
- SpringBoot 与 MySQL 批量数据操作:原子性实现及操作状态追踪方法
- SpringBoot 中 MySQL 批量操作怎样区分成功与失败
- MySQL 守护进程:概述与工具
- MySQL 如何通过组合不同字段生成新字段进行查询
- Linux 服务器上 MySQL 登录报错如何排查
- 本地MySQL数据库数据高效上传至腾讯云CentOS MySQL数据库的方法
- MySQL与MongoDB怎样存储及检索JSON数据